From: David Werner

This is a good brief list of key observations on poverty rela-
tive to socio-economic policies. However it's important that we
be more critical of the mainstream perception of "growth" as the
overriding goal of development. Imbalanced or unregulated growth
at the expense of the whole is cancer. To work toward Sustain-
able Heath for All, rather than enshrining "growth" as the meas-
ure or human progress, we need to aim at "achieving a balanced
and sustainable quality of life for all" on an "ailing planet
with limited resources and already endangered ecosystems." In
many areas, this will require a united effort to LIMIT GROWTH
rather than to promote it. Our focus needs to be on wiser use of
resources and fairer distribution. Otherwise we may end up like
the dinosaurs. Big but doomed.
